We love that our music scene is getting more and more international recognition and this is all thanks to our local artists!

Recently, a Malaysian artist by the name of Lunadira was featured on the famous YouTube music channel, COLORS.

Prior to this, Lunadira had released a couple of singles and an EP (our favourite is definitely Hoodie!) and this time, she is premiering her new single, “Go Slow” on COLORS Studios.

Lunadira Colors

The short video of 2 minutes and 19 seconds amassed about 50,000 views in just a day!

In the video, we can see Lunadira looking absolutely stunning in a purple dress surrounded by turquoise walls.

Even though the contrast is striking, the highlight of the video is definitely her vocals.

Backed by a mesmerising track, she was able to show her raspiest low notes and breathtaking high notes while looking like she did it all effortlessly.

Many netizens in the comments were happy that COLORS featured Lunadira.

Lunadira Youtube Colors

The artist herself has taken to Instagram to share that she still “couldn’t believe that it happened.”

“I’m surprised my skin hasn’t bruised from the biggest pinch me moment I’ve had in my journey in the industry. … I’m currently on cloud nine. See you back on earth!”
